Talgo Travca , also Talgo L-9202 , is a re- trackable electric locomotive for high-speed traffic developed by Patentes Talgo and Ingeteam . Travca is sometimes also spelled with a hyphen as Trav-ca and is an initial word for the Spanish name Tr en de a lta v elocidad con c ambio de a ncho , in German high-speed train that can be re-tracked . The prototype built in 2005 was christened Virgen del Buen Camino and presented at the InnoTrans in Berlin in 2008 . The vehicle was mainly used to test the re - gauging motor bogies later used in the high-speed trains of the RENFE series 130 . The project was supported by the Spanish Ministry of Economics and Technology.
